With contributions from some of the top academics and scientists in the field, Advanced Studies in Multi-Criteria Decision Making presents an updated view of the landscape of Decision Sciences, current research topics, the interaction with other sciences and fields, as well as the prospects and challenges at an international level.

Given that Decision Sciences are recognized today as indispensable for confronting the major societal challenges in science and technology, this book would be of interest to decision-makers, managers, and researchers from academia, and industrial/services companies that would like a fresh insight into MCDM.

Features

  • Integrates a wide range of scientific fields with a general reader approach, including applied researchers from the social, business, enterprise sciences
  • Suitable for academics and professionals
  • Presents a broad coverage of MCDM tools either in industry or in services companies and systems
  • Provides a fresh overview on MCDM studies promoted by prestigious R&D institutions
